Punchline by Jesse ChapmanOne more promise,
slick as a shank
tucked into some false
patch on your pants.
It’s a harmless prank, really:
the slow pressure it requires to pry
out some small strand
of hope on that thin little blade,
then to inch it unmovingly over
and secure an entire limb.
It’s a discretion worth loving you,
really, to saw it off slow--
or at least I still
find myself doing so,
despite the pain I’m in. 01/05/2010 Posted on 01/05/2010 Copyright © 2010 Jesse Chapman
